Details
FOWEY
1. MENABILLY
1584A
The Grotto, about
1/2 mile south east of
Menabilly House at
Polridmouth
SX 15 SW 11/183 13.3.51.
II
2.
Late C18 octagonal "folly". Built of rounded quartz bolders with joints
snecked with sea shells. Inside walls lined with shells and crystals
ores and polished stones but most of these have been removed. 2 blocked
4-centred arch openings. Small gable heads to each wall. Now roofless
and in poor state.
